Twin Forks @ Bear Creek...

360 Twin Forks Rd, Bear Creek, AL 35543
Twin Forks @ Bear Creek... Twin Forks @ Bear Creek... is one of the popular Parking Garage / Lot located in 360 Twin Forks Rd ,Bear Creek listed under Lake in Bear Creek , Park in Bear Creek , Sports & Recreation in Bear Creek ,

Contact Details & Working Hours

Map of Twin Forks @ Bear Creek...